Worse is the feeling when you have to leave your beloved bike home while going on vacation simply because it wouldn’t fit in the trunk of your car.

For these reasons, a folding bike provides extensive ease as it could simply be folded and stored in your apartment every day and slide into your trunk without sticking out at the ends.

3. Their Value Stays Put


As opposed to regular bikes, or any other vehicle for that matter, folding bikes rarely depreciate in value and have a very popular resale market.

4. Can be kept secure


Advantages & Disadvantages of a Foldable Rig

The ideal size and folding ability of these bikes make it easier for you to carry them around at all times.

Hence, their portability makes it easier for you to keep them safe inside your home, and reduce the chances of possible theft.

You can carry them with you inside your office building, inside your apartment, or inside a coffee shop.
